Frequently Asked Questions about Marconi Plaza

What is the current pricing and availability for apartments for rent in the Marconi Plaza area of Philadelphia, PA?

As of today, August 22, 2026, there are currently 158 available Marconi Plaza apartments priced from $995 to $6,431, with an average monthly rent of $2,450.

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Marconi Plaza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Marconi Plaza ranges from $995 to $3,017 with an average monthly rent of $2,061.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Marconi Plaza c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Marconi Plaza range from $1,600 to $4,323.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$2,921.

How expensive are Marconi Plaza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 13 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Marconi Plaza on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,900 to $6,431 - averaging $3,593 for the location.
